- You will start your culinary adventure from this iconic monument, a church devoted to Saint Nicholas, patron of sailors. After a quick introduction to Bilbao and Basque Country, we will move towards Plaza Nueva, one of the most vibrant spots in town and here you will discover what Basque cuisine has to offer. Indulge in the most local pintxos, of course served with traditional drinks that matches perfectly to these ingredients. Some examples? croquetas, huevo mollet, Patatas a la Riojana or Morcilla or Grillo! (1h 0min)
- Let's head towards the river Nervión - the river that flows across the city - to continue our journey in Basque cuisine. In a delicious tapas bar, you will try some of the locals' favourites, such as salt cod fritters, squids or ham croquettes and swordfish pintxo! (45 min)
- We will continue our stroll across the streets of the most ancient district in Bilbao to have a stop in an adorable cheese shop. Here you will enjoy a tasting of traditional Basque cheese, paired with a delicious glass of txakoli wine: a savory mix of cheese selected by the cheese specialist from the old town. And after a taste of delicious Basque cheese, don't forget to pass by one of the best pastry shop and bakery in town, where everything is handmade. Here you will try a delicious Basque dessert, such as Pastelito Vasco! (45 min)
- Erribera Kalea is the promenade on the Nerviron river and that's where we will end our culinary adventure, in a traditional taberna near the shore! Have a sip of local wine and raise your glass to Basque cuisine! (30 min)
